WebHeatBloc radiant heat barrier works by changing the emissivity of the surface where it is applied. Building products such as wood, brick, and plasterboard have high emissivities (0.7-0.95). When heated, they radiate most of their heat to cooler surfaces by allowing the heat to penetrate the roof into the attic and from the attic into the house. WebThe radiant barrier could make your home 10% more efficient. Therefore, your savings would be $4.28/month ($42.75 x .10). Installation Costs of Radiant Barriers. Radiant barriers are not free, however. The average installation cost from HomeAdvisor is $1,700.
